From: TMEM175 mediates Lysosomal function and participates in neuronal injury induced by cerebral ischemia-reperfusion

Fig. 4

Effects of TMEM175 overexpression on neuronal death after OGD/R. a Transfection efficiency of TMEM175 overexpression plasmid in primary neurons (OGD/R vs. control, **p = 0.0054; OGD/R + Vector vs. OGD/R + Over-TMEM175, ***p = 0.0004, control vs. control +Over-TMEM175, ***p = 0.0008). b Hoechst staining. The arrow points to dead neurons showing nuclear condensation. c Quantitative analysis of cell death via Hoechst staining. Data are presented as the percentage of the dead neurons showing nuclear condensation. (OGD/R vs. control, ****p < 0.0001; Vector vs. Over-TMEM175, ****p < 0.0001). d The live/dead cell viability assay. Healthy neurons appear green and the condensed nuclei of dead neurons appear red. e Quantitative analysis of cell death via the cell viability live/dead assay. Data are presented as the ratio of dead neurons to live neurons. (OGD/R vs. control, ****p < 0.0001; Vector vs. Over-TMEM175, ***p = 0.0009)
